Black Overprint
Printer’
s default/Off/On
Select Off to print black text with
knockouts.
Select
On to overprint black text.
The
Printer’s default setting reflects the
setting specified in ColorPASS Setup.
For Windows, choose
Expert Color as the
Print Mode to access this option.
If this option is set to
On, the Combine
Separations option must be set to
Off.
Setting this option to
On automatically
sets the Pure Black Text/Graphics option
to
On.
For more information, see page A-14 and
the Color Guide.

CMYK Simulation Method
Printer’
s default/Quick/Full
Select Quick to utilize one-dimensional
transfer curves to adjust density output of
individual color channels.
Select
Full to utilize four-dimensional
transfer curves, which adjust for hue as
well as density of individual color
channels.
The
Printer’s default setting reflects the
setting specified in ColorPASS Setup.
For Windows 95/98/Me and Windows
NT 4.0, choose
Expert Color as the Print
Mode to access this option.
